What Does a Five-course Meal Include?

Appetizers

Appetizers may consist of canapes, crudites, cheeses, dumplings, or small starters.

Soup

This course may consist of thick or rustic soups. You can prepare the soup of your choice depending upon the cuisine.

Salad

The salad may be cold or a hot vegetable course. The salad course is usually served after soup and before the main course. However, in continental cuisines, it is also served after the main course.

Entrée

This is the main course of the meal. Usually in Western cuisine, it consists of meat, poultry, or fish. However, it may also be a vegetarian course.

Dessert

Dessert course a is sweet end to the meal. You can prepare the dessert of choice, from pastries and cakes to fresh fruit tarts and puddings.

Italian Cuisine

An Italian dinner is one of the easiest and most popular of all. They are easy to prepare and the ingredients are easily available in the stores.

Appetizers

  • Toasted garlic bread
  • Artichoke bruschetta
  • Antipasto drizzle

Soup

  • Italian wedding soup
  • Macaroni soup
  • Zuppa toscana
  • Minestrone

Salad

  • Caesar salad
  • Antipasto salad
  • Spicy Italian salad

Entrée

  • Chicken marsala and roasted potatoes
  • Classic pizza
  • Chicken milanese
  • White cheese chicken lasagna
  • Lobster ravioli

Dessert

  • Classic tiramisu
  • Tiramisu chocolate mousse

Double chocolate biscotti (Yummm!)
